ABSTRACT:
An apparatus for inserting a staple into torn tissue such as the meniscus of the knee. The apparatus includes a pair of shafts individually movable in a longitudinal direction which are actuable from a handle mechanism. The shafts are movable sequentially so that the shafts disjunctively advance the prongs of the staple which is releasably held adjacent distal end portions of the shafts. A further embodiment of the device consists of a pair of needles detachably secured to a pair of anchoring members having a plurality of barb-like projections extending outwardly therefrom. The anchoring members are joined by a suture which connects adjacent the trailing ends of the anchoring members opposite the penetration end of the needles. The needles are engaged with the anchoring members to transmit a first pushing force applied to the needles to advance the anchoring members into the tissue, and are releasable from their engagement with the anchoring members responsive to a second pulling force applied to the needles in a direction opposite the pushing direction.
